4. Trustworthiness

When it comes to finding a trustworthy real estate agent in Georgia, there are a few key qualities to look for. First and foremost, you’ll want to find an agent who is honest and transparent in their dealings. This means being honest about any potential conflict of interest, like representing both the seller and buyer in a deal.

Reliability is another important quality that you should look for in an agent who you can trust. You’ll need an agent who will respond to your needs, and will always follow through on their promises. A reliable agent is one who will keep you updated throughout the process of buying or selling and will work to ensure that it goes smoothly.

Experience is another key factor to determine the trustworthiness and reliability of a realtor. Look for a real estate agent who has had a successful track record in the Georgia market, and has a good understanding of local trends. A seasoned agent will provide valuable guidance and insights throughout the buying or sale process.

Trust your instincts to choose a real estate agent. If you are unsure about the agent’s ethics or something feels off, it’s better to find someone new to work with. Remember that buying or selling a house is a big financial decision. You need a trustworthy agent to guide you through the process.

10. Positive Reputation, References and Reviews

Positive Reputation and References for a real estate agent in Georgia

When selecting a Georgia realty agent, a positive reputation can make an important difference in the outcome. A real-estate agent who has a stellar reputation will likely have a track record of successful deals, satisfied clients and ethical practices.

Online reviews and customer testimonials are one of the best ways to assess a realtor. Websites such as Zillow.com.com.com.com and Realtor.com.com can give valuable insight about past clients’ experience with a specific realtor. Positive reviews can indicate an agent who is knowledgeable, trustworthy, and provides exceptional client service.

You can also get a better idea of the agent’s reputation by asking them for references. You can gauge the agent’s communication, negotiation, and handling of the real estate process by speaking with past clients. A Georgia Realtor who is confident of their abilities shouldn’t hesitate to provide references.

Word-of-mouth can also be used to build a reputation. If you have friends, colleagues, or family who have had positive experiences, they will be more likely than not to recommend that agent to you. Referrals from reliable sources can be a great help in making a decision.

In Georgia’s competitive real estate market, a realtor can be distinguished from the competition by a good reputation. Doing your due diligence by researching the background of a real estate agent can help you to increase the chances of a stress-free and successful transaction.
